Abstract

There is provided a method for generating a personalized Head Related Transfer Function (HRTF). The method can include capturing an image of an ear using a portable device, auto-scaling the captured image to determine physical geometries of the ear and obtaining a personalized HRTF based on the determined physical geometries of the ear.

FIELD OF INVENTION[0001]The present disclosure generally relates a method for generating a customized / personalized Head Related Transfer Function (HRTF) based on a captured image.BACKGROUND[0002]Accurate interactive 3D spatial audio rendering requires personalized head-related transfer functions (HRTFs).[0003]Traditionally to obtain such personalized HRTFs, a user is required to sit, without moving, for about half an hour in an anechoic chamber with audio signals being emitted from different locations within the chamber. A microphone is placed in the user's ear for capturing audio signals as audibly perceived by the user. There is also need to consider factors such as chamber, audio signal source(s) and microphone responses.
